Building raising services involve elevating existing structures to improve their safety, functionality, or compliance with local regulations. This process typically includes lifting the entire building off its foundation, often using specialized equipment and techniques, then installing a new, higher foundation or supports before placing the structure back down. The goal is to create additional clearance beneath the building, which can be essential for preventing flood damage, accommodating future renovations, or meeting updated building codes.
These services address common problems faced by property owners in flood-prone or low-lying areas, where rising water levels threaten structures. By raising a building, property owners can protect their investment from flood damage, reduce insurance premiums, and ensure continued occupancy. Additionally, building raising can be a solution for properties needing to meet new zoning requirements or to facilitate the installation of underground utilities and infrastructure.

Cost Range - Building raising services typically cost between $3,000 and $15,000, depending on the size and foundation type of the structure. For example, raising a small home may be around $4,500, while larger buildings can exceed $12,000.
Factors Influencing Cost - The overall expense varies based on the building’s height, foundation complexity, and accessibility. Additional costs may include permits, structural assessments, and site preparation, which can add several thousand dollars.
Average Expenses - In Daviess County, typical building raising projects often fall within the $5,000 to $10,000 range. Larger or more complex structures tend to be at the higher end of this spectrum.
Cost Variability - Costs can fluctuate depending on local contractor rates, the need for specialized equipment, and the extent of foundation work required. It’s common for prices to vary by several thousand dollars from one project to another.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
